kafka如何解决重复消费?
- 发表时间:2025-06-25 03:15:10
- 来源:
先说重复消费现象的成因,再说可选的解决方案。
一. Kafka 重复消费的产生原因生产端和消费端均有可以导致重复消费的场景。
1.1 生产过程产生重复消息生产者发出一条消息,Broker 正常存储该消息,但之后有可能因为各种因素未正常响应生产者(比如网络问题、Broker宕机等等)。
此时,若生产者不想冒消息丢失的风险,那它将只有一个选择:重试。
当 Broker 将该消息正常存储后,Kafka 中便有了两条重复的消息,进而引发消费端多次…。
推荐资讯
- 2025-06-28 16:20:11女生穿牛仔裙好看吗?
- 2025-06-28 16:15:12周鸿祎为什么说他这辈子最鄙视李彦宏?
- 2025-06-28 16:30:11为什么程序员独爱用Mac进行编程?
- 2025-06-28 16:35:11为什么只有Linux内核中有KVM?
- 2025-06-28 16:40:12如何评价最新发布的 vivo X Fold5,作为首款「三防」折叠屏手机,都有哪些亮点值得关注?
- 2025-06-28 16:10:11编译器和解释器的分界线在哪,字节码效率能否无限接近机器码?
- 2025-06-28 16:50:111MB其实是一个很大的存储单位,那么它的存储容量究竟有多大?
- 2025-06-28 15:30:12redis延时双删第一个删除是为了什么?
- 2025-06-28 15:45:11可以去贵州或云南的小镇简单生活吗?
- 2025-06-28 16:05:12个人开发者或小企业不申请经营性ICP备案,怎样开发APP盈利?
推荐产品
-
吴柳芳的真实水平如何?
真实水平应该挺高的, 起码是被大众鉴定过的, 刚刚去看了一下 -
如何评价小米 6 月 26 日发布的小米 YU7、MIX Flip2、REDMI K80 至尊版?
老规矩,开局雷总先汇报成绩,小米集团一季度营收1113亿,同 -
如何评价章若楠个人?
在一次记者会上,有人问她:“你买房子了吗?” 章若楠犹豫了几 -
为什么web worker可以在前端开多线程,解决单线程卡死页面的问题,但是没有得到广泛使用?
直接说结论吧,web worker 开发者用起来非常不开心
最新资讯

